  • Toothache medication

Toothache medications are used to alleviate pain and discomfort. Over-the-counter medications such as ibuprofen or acetaminophen can be used to reduce pain. Antiseptic rinses can also be used to reduce pain. If the pain persists, a dentist may prescribe a stronger medication, such as a topical anesthetic. In more severe cases, such as an abscess, root canal therapy may be necessary.   • Dental crowns

Dental crowns are one of the most common treatments for dental emergencies. A dental crown is a cap that is custom-made to fit over a damaged tooth. It is usually made from porcelain or ceramic material and designed to look natural and blend in with other teeth. Dental crowns can be used to restore a tooth that is broken, cracked, decayed, or worn down. 

 

They can also be used to cover up a discoloured or poorly shaped tooth. Dental crowns are durable and long-lasting and can help protect a tooth during a dental emergency.   • Dental abscesses

Dental abscesses are a common and painful dental emergency. Treatment for a dental abscess typically begins with a dental examination and x-ray to assess the severity of the situation. A course of antibiotics may be prescribed to control any infection and reduce pain. Extraction of the affected tooth may be recommended to eliminate the source of the infection. 

 

In some cases, root canal therapy may be performed to preserve the tooth. If the infection has spread, surgery may be necessary to clean out the infection and drain any pus. Proper oral hygiene is essential to prevent the recurrence of an abscess. Routine brushing and flossing, along with regular dental visits, can help to keep your teeth and gums healthy.
